I guess meson isn't (currently?) clever enough to notice that the name_prefix is still the default value on Linux, so it emits the warning anyway. In theory, this could be something meson learns to do...

Something that should work either way is:

kwargs = {}
if host_machine.system() == 'windows'
        kwargs = {'name_prefix': 'lib'} # always call it libui, even in Windows DLLs
endif
